Custom Blocks 2: By Joecooldoo

You know ...
Custom Blocks 2 script pic (2)
but
Custom Blocks 2 script pic (3)

Thank you for pointing that out.

In your 1st example, why the result of a = A,B instead of A,B,C ?

It was unwanted side effect.

Does the problem comes from the all but last of block

Is this a custom block from joecooldoo project?

Yes. the bug is fixed. The block would delete the item from a list, not create a duplicate and delete the item.

Thank you

oh look cool stuff
...hmm
shouldnt the edge teleport block be something more like [scratchblocks]
if on edge, screen wrap :: motion
[/scratchblocks] ?
ignore me nitpicking
also, i'd expect the script speed block to not actually run the script. idk if there's some way to prevent that.
otherwise this is epic

Can you tell me which one is your favorite and which one is your least favorite? Thanks!

I added a new block that turns HSV values into a color!

Moved project to Snap! 7 for error catching, to make a block more reliable, and to add a new block.

We now have more than 50 blocks in this project! (And they are JavaScript free!)

Woah, and working with 7?

Yep.

Over the past several days I've made several new blocks.

I'll check it out whenever I have time.

This one does not seem to work:
image

Fixed.

I think the execution time should be better with the keep block, but it doesn't work...

Keep cut the execution time by 2-3

Set (list b) Keep items (true) from (list a)

untitled script pic - 2022-01-06T201312.062
untitled script pic - 2022-01-06T201405.846
untitled script pic - 2022-01-06T201355.625